Richard "Dick" Fox
November 1, 1938 - March 1, 2021
Prescott, Arizona - Richard (Dick) Henry Fox (82) passed away from heart failure at home with his children, Helen and Russell Fox, by his side.
Dick was born in Reno, NV to Henry Gahan Fox and Elizabeth Bash Fox, with siblings James G. Fox (of Boston, MA) and Ann Hamilton (deceased). His family lived and worked on a cattle and dairy ranch in Carson Valley, NV from when he was 10 to 17. He graduated from Douglas County High School, went to Carleton College in Northfield, MN on a Union Carbide scholarship, and received a B.A. in Chemistry. Dick married fellow Carleton graduate Sarah C. Hardin in 1961 (deceased 1993). After obtaining his M.S. and Ph.D. in Agricultural Chemistry and Soils from the Univ. of Arizona he lived and worked in Peru and Puerto Rico on USAID tropical soils research projects.
Dick and family moved to State College in 1975 when he joined the Agronomy Department at Penn State. His soil fertility research was partially responsible for a 20% reduction in nitrogen fertilizer use in Pennsylvania, which both increased the profitability for farmers and reduced water pollution. Dick received numerous professional honors and research awards over the course of his career. He retired at the end of 2001 as Professor Emeritus and moved to Prescott, AZ in 2003, with Robin Giles Kendall, his partner since 1997 (she now lives at the MT Morris memory care facility in Prescott). In addition to his children and brother, he is survived by 2 granddaughters, nieces, and a nephew.
Dick enjoyed reading, hiking (he climbed all the highest peaks in the eastern US and in the southwest from Oklahoma through to California), playing squash, and travelling. Over his lifetime, Dick visited all 50 states, all the Canadian provinces and 50 countries.
